Today is a bunch of isms that we are going to talk about. Ater this point we have no deiniive answers. Always asking two types of quesions ontological and causal quesion. Monism is that the mind and body are the same substance. Dualism is that body is physical but mind is non-physical. Dual aspect monism or neutral monism thinks that mind and body are the same substance.
